Previous NextRecently Added113 Bedroom Flat for Sale£650,000Station Road, New Southgate, N11Property TypeFlatBedrooms× 3Bathrooms× 2TenureLeasehold Previous Next183 Bedroom Apartment for Sale£600,00010A Station Road, New Southgate, N11 1FRProperty TypeApartmentBedrooms× 3Bathrooms× 1Receptions× 1TenureLeasehold
Previous NextRecently Added113 Bedroom Flat for Sale£650,000Station Road, New Southgate, N11Property TypeFlatBedrooms× 3Bathrooms× 2TenureLeasehold
Previous Next183 Bedroom Apartment for Sale£600,00010A Station Road, New Southgate, N11 1FRProperty TypeApartmentBedrooms× 3Bathrooms× 1Receptions× 1TenureLeasehold